U svetu video igara, gde se ideje rađaju munjevitom brzinom, a tržište je preplavljeno inovativnim naslovima, istinsko majstorstvo u razvoju i Game Design-u je ono što izdvaja pobednike. Nije dovoljno samo imati dobru ideju ili znati da kodirate; potrebno je duboko razumevanje gameplay mehanika, psihologije igrača, efikasnog korišćenja alata i, pre svega, sposobnost da se uči od najboljih. Bez obzira da li ste veteran industrije ili tek počinjete svoje putovanje u svet kreiranja igara, uvek postoji prostor za učenje i usavršavanje.
Zašto je učenje od najboljih ključno za Game Developera?
Gejming industrija je izuzetno dinamična. Ono što je funkcionisalo juče, možda neće sutra. Učenje od uspešnih developera i studija pomaže vam da:
- Izbegnete uobičajene greške: Prepoznajte zamke koje su drugi već iskusili.
- Usvojite najbolje prakse: Naučite efikasne metodologije za Game Design, programiranje i produkciju.
- Razvijete kritičko mišljenje: Analizirajte zašto su određene igre uspele (ili propale) i primenite te lekcije na svoje projekte.
- Budete u toku sa trendovima: Shvatite šta pokreće industriju i gde se nalaze buduće prilike.
- Pronađete inspiraciju: Inspiracija nije samo dobra ideja, već i razumevanje kako su drugi rešavali kompleksne probleme.
Ključni saveti za razvoj igara: Od ideje do remek-dela
Evo nekih fundamentalnih saveta koji mogu transformisati vaš pristup razvoju igara:
- Fokus na Core Gameplay Loop (Osnovni ciklus igranja):
- Šta je to: To je najvažnija aktivnost koju igrač ponavlja iznova i iznova (npr. u „Diablu“ je to ubijanje čudovišta -> loot -> nadogradnja lika -> ubijanje jačih čudovišta).
- Savet: Učinite ovaj ciklus izuzetno zabavnim, zaraznim i zadovoljavajućim. Sve ostalo je nadogradnja. Ako je jezgro dosadno, igra neće uspeti.
- Prototipirajte brzo i često:
- Savet: Ne trošite previše vremena na poliranje jedne ideje u rranim fazama. Brzo napravite jednostavne prototipe da testirate osnovne mehanike i vidite da li su zabavne.
- Benefit: Štedi vreme i resurse. Bolje je da brzo odbacite lošu ideju, nego da je razvijate mesecima.
- Razumite svoju ciljnu publiku:
- Savet: Za koga pravite igru? Koje su njihove navike, želje, očekivanja? Istražite tržište.
- Benefit: Pomaže vam da kreirate igru koja će zaista rezonovati sa igračima.
- Uložite u User Experience (UX) i User Interface (UI):
- Savet: Čak i najgenijalnija igra može propasti ako je frustrirajuća za igranje. UI mora biti intuitivan, a UX gladak.
- Benefit: Povećava zadovoljstvo igrača i zadržavanje.
- Ne plašite se da kradete (kao umetnik!):
- Savet: Inspiracija dolazi svuda. Analizirajte mehanike iz drugih igara koje volite i razmislite kako ih možete prilagoditi i poboljšati za svoj projekat. Nije plagijat, već inspiracija za inovaciju.
- Primer: Mnoge uspešne igre su nastale kombinovanjem elemenata iz različitih žanrova.
- Pronađite svoj jedinstveni prodajni predlog (USP):
- Savet: Šta vašu igru čini drugačijom? Po čemu se izdvaja od mora drugih naslova? To može biti priča, mehanika, vizuelni stil ili atmosfera.
- Benefit: Olakšava marketing i privlačenje pažnje.
Novi alati i tehnike koje Game Developeri koriste
Tehnologija u gejmingu napreduje munjevito. Evo nekih alata i tehnika koje bi trebalo da pratite:
- Game Engines (Unity, Unreal Engine):
- Savet: Dublje ovladavanje izabranim engine-om je neophodno. Istražite sve njegove mogućnosti, asset store-ove i zajednice.
- Novosti: Oba engine-a se konstantno unapređuju, dodajući podršku za ray tracing, nanite (u Unreal Engine 5), Lumen i druge next-gen tehnologije koje omogućavaju zapanjujuću grafiku.
- Veštačka inteligencija (AI) u Game Developmentu:
- Šta donosi: AI se sve više koristi za generisanje sadržaja (npr. proceduralno generisanje nivoa, tekstura), ponašanje NPC-jeva, testiranje igara, pa čak i za voice acting (AI generisani glasovi).
- Primer: AI asistenti koji pomažu programerima u pisanju koda, AI alati za animaciju.
- Proceduralno generisanje sadržaja:https://www.itnetwork.rs/
- Šta donosi: Omogućava kreiranje ogromnih, jedinstvenih svetova i nivoa automatski, smanjujući potrebu za ručnim dizajnom.
- Primer: Igre poput No Man’s Sky ili Minecraft koriste ovu tehniku.
- Multiplayer i Online usluge:
- Trend: Sve više igara uključuje multiplayer komponente. Razumevanje mrežnog koda, server arhitekture i cross-play implementacije je ključno.
- Alati: Razni SDK-ovi i servisi za multiplayer infrastrukturu.
- Alati za vizualno skriptovanje (Visual Scripting):
- Šta donosi: Omogućava dizajnerima i umetnicima da kreiraju gameplay logiku bez pisanja koda (npr. Blueprint u Unreal Engine-u, Bolt u Unity-ju).
- Benefit: Ubrzava prototipiranje i omogućava kreativcima bez programerskog znanja da doprinesu razvoju.
Tajne Game Design pobeda: Više od mehanike
Game Design nije samo o tome kako se igra kontroliše; to je o emocijama, priči i iskustvu.
- Dizajniranje za emocije: Razmislite o tome kako želite da se igrač oseća u svakom trenutku. Da li je to strah, uzbuđenje, radost, tuga?
- Snažan narativ: Bez obzira na žanr, dobra priča (ili bar dobar lore) drži igrače angažovanim.
- Balans težine i napredovanja: Igra treba da bude izazovna, ali ne frustrirajuća. Sistem nagrađivanja mora biti zadovoljavajući.
- Zvučni dizajn i muzika: Audio je neprocenjiv. Dobre zvučne efekte i muzika mogu drastično poboljšati imerziju i atmosferu.
- Post-Launch podrška i zajednica: Uspeh igre često zavisi od kontinuirane podrške, patch-eva, DLC-eva i aktivne komunikacije sa zajednicom. Live-service model je postao standard.
Kreirajte igre koje se pamte!
Razvoj igara je kompleksan put koji zahteva kombinaciju umetnosti, nauke i posvećenosti. Učenje od najboljih, korišćenje najnovijih alata i duboko razumevanje Game Design principa su ključni za kreiranje naslova koji će osvojiti srca igrača. Ne gubite vreme na pogrešne pristupe; investirajte u svoje znanje, budite kreativni i ne plašite se da eksperimentišete. Vaša sledeća pobeda u Game Design-u čeka vas!



